Introduction:
On-line poker has actually seen a substantial change lately with the introduction of live poker games. Because of the breakthroughs in technology and net connectivity, people is now able to enjoy a really immersive and authentic poker experience from the comfort of their houses. This report explores the world of live poker on line, showcasing its advantages, popularity, and effect on the poker business.

Advantages of Real Time Poker On The Web:
1. efficiency: reside Safe Poker Games Online on the web offers unparalleled convenience as players no further have to travel to actual casinos or poker rooms. They may be able access their favorite games anytime, anywhere, provided that they usually have a reliable internet connection.

2. Real-time communication: one of many advantages of real time poker online is the chance for real-time connection. Players can build relationships dealers and connect to other individuals through live talk or sound interaction, hence replicating the social part of old-fashioned poker games.

3. genuine Casino Atmosphere: Live poker on the web recreates the atmosphere of a land-based casino, with professional dealers, genuine card shuffling, and also the sounds and places of a gambling establishment environment. This immersive knowledge adds some realism and pleasure towards game.

4. selection of Games and Stakes: Online platforms offering real time poker games supply many game variations and stakes options, providing to people of all of the ability levels and bankrolls. This allows players to try different games and experiment with numerous gambling amounts.

Appeal and Growth:
Live poker on the web features attained enormous popularity among people globally. The convenience, ease of access, and realistic experience have actually contributed to its exponential growth. The increase in popularity may also be attributed to the COVID-19 pandemic, which forced numerous land-based gambling enterprises and poker areas to turn off temporarily. Thus, people looked to online systems to continue their particular poker endeavors, ultimately causing a burgeoning curiosity about live poker on the web.

Impact on the Poker Business:
1. Enhanced income: real time poker online has furnished a profitable income supply for online casino providers and poker systems. The increased player base and extended playtime have led to higher profits, motivating additional assets in improving the live poker experience.

2. Global Reach: Live poker online has eliminated geographical boundaries and allowed players from around society to compete against each other. It has broadened the player pool, producing a far more competitive and diverse poker ecosystem.

3. Technological Innovations: The rise of real time poker on line has driven technical advancements to deliver a smooth video gaming knowledge. Innovations particularly high-definition streaming, multi-table functionality, and also the integration of digital truth have actually revolutionized the way in which poker is played on line.

Summary:
Live poker on line features revolutionized the poker business by providing unparalleled convenience, real time interacting with each other, and a traditional casino atmosphere to people globally. Its popularity is growing, and it has had a substantial affect the, resulting in increased revenue, a global get to, and technical advancements. As they platforms evolve more, stay poker on the internet is set to redefine just how people take part in the video game, making it more available and enjoyable both for informal people and professionals.
